  • Andy Enfield Leaves USC, Jumping At The Opportunity To Coach SMU In The ACC

    Andy Enfield has been named Head Men's Basketball Coach at SMU, Director of Athletics Rick Hart announced.

    A proven winner, Enfield burst onto the coaching scene in 2013 when, in his second year as a head coach, he guided Florida Gulf Coast to the Sweet 16 of the NCAA Tournament. Following that success, he was hired by Southern Cal, where he has led the Trojans to five of the last eight NCAA Tournaments, including a run to the Elite Eight in 2021.

  • South Florida Returns To Tampa As The Regular-Season Champions In The American

    The No. 25 ranked University of South Florida men's basketball team is headed back to Tampa as the American Athletic Conference regular season champions. It is the first time in program history that the Bulls have won a conference regular season title. Chris Youngblood led the Bulls with 17 points as South Florida defeated Charlotte 76-61 on Saturday.
